Stanley Cup coming to Smithers

The Stanley Cup is coming to Smithers.
Co-chair of the Smithers Celebrity Golf Tournament, Kent Delwisch, says the idea is to get the community excited for the upcoming charity tournament in August.
“Joe Watson, from the Philadelphia Flyers, wanted to bring the Stanley Cup to Smithers,” he says. “He and Jimmy won the cup two times in the 1970’s and at that time the players weren’t given the same opportunity to have the cup in their hometowns like they are now. So Joe thought it would be a good addition to our celebrity golf tournament.”
Delwisch says they weren’t able to secure the cup for the actual tournament dates but it will be in Smithers on March 17, which he says will be a good lead up to the event.
The cup has never been to Smithers.
More details on the cup’s schedule while in town will be available in the coming weeks.
